A residential building plot on the edge of an attractive village, with planning consent for a single detached four bedroom dwelling, with parking and garden
This exceptional building plot occupies a prime position on the southern edge of Holme village, and comprises a level site with good road frontage. The proposed dwelling will have a southerly facing main elevation and will be broadly centrally positioned within its garden.
The approved design is for a detached two storey house, with a south facing frontage, set well back from the highway. The house will be approached via a new highway entrance and driveway that will lead to the house, with adequate space for cars to be parked and turned to the south of the house.
The architect has designed a house that is in keeping with the character and materials of the nearby housing. As such, the house will have brick faced elevations under a grey slate roof, with pitched dormer windows to the front elevation.
The Design Statement and approved plans are for a four bedroom house, with a timber canopy over the front door, to create a sense of arrival and define the threshold to the dwelling.

On entering, a double height void will offer a visual connection between the levels and enhance the sense of space. The hallway will have views front to back, with double doors to the sitting room and to the large, open plan dining kitchen, which will span the width of the rear elevation. A utility, cloakroom/WC and home office/play room complete the approved ground floor plans.
At first floor level, there are four generous double bedrooms, two of which are en suite, with family bathroom serving bedrooms three and four.
The design has been thought through to encompass a series of inviting spaces, that are suited to a modern family lifestyle. The Architect's plans scale to circa 184 square metres (1,920 square feet), or thereabouts according to the Design Statement supporting the planning application.
Planning
Full planning consent, with conditions, has been granted by Huntingdonshire District Council, dated 25th July 2025, under reference 24/01026/FUL.
Details can be sought from the selling agent, or seen on the Huntingdonshire District Council website, www.huntingdonshire.gov.uk
CIL Liability
A £26,975.49 Community Infrastructure Levy is linked to this planning consent, detailed within the planning portal.
